What is the detection principle?

The kit typically employs a luciferase-based bioluminescence assay or a colorimetric enzyme-coupled assay. In the luciferase format, firefly luciferase catalyzes the oxidation of D-luciferin in the presence of ATP, magnesium ions, and oxygen, producing light. The light intensity is directly proportional to ATP concentration — making this one of the most sensitive methods for ATP detection.

How should I prepare samples?

Critical sample preparation tips:

  • ATP is rapidly degraded by cellular ATPases — samples should be processed quickly
  • Use perchloric acid or TCA extraction to denature enzymes and stabilize ATP
  • Neutralize extracts before assay
  • Keep samples on ice during preparation
  • Avoid repeated freeze-thaw cycles

Critical handling tips:

  • ATP standard should be prepared fresh before each experiment
  • Run samples and standards in duplicate or triplicate
  • Use white opaque plates for luminescence detection
  • Ensure consistent timing between reagent addition and measurement

Why measure ATP content?

ATP is a direct readout of cellular energy status:

  • It reflects mitochondrial function and oxidative phosphorylation
  • ATP depletion is a hallmark of cell death and toxicity
  • ATP levels change in response to metabolic stressdrugs, and disease
  • ATP is a key parameter in metabolic phenotyping
